| dc.description.abstract | Fire safety training is essential for improving emergency response; however, conventional methods often lack interactivity and fail to provide measurable performance data. Existing Virtual Reality (VR)-based training systems enhance immersion but primarily rely on subjective evaluation, limiting quantitative assessment of effectiveness. To address this limitation, a VR-based fire safety training system integrated with performance metrics and user behavior analysis was developed and evaluated. An experimental study involving 47 participants was conducted using a pre-test and post-test design. Learning outcomes, behavioral data, and user feedback were analyzed. Results indicate a significant improvement, with median scores increasing from 4 to 8 and 70.21% of participants showing improvement. The Wilcoxon signed-rank test confirmed statistical significance (p = 0.00016) with a moderate to large effect size (r = 0.525). Behavioral metrics further demonstrated measurable user performance, supporting the effectiveness of VR-based fire safety training. | |
